@kitbag/router
Compositions
Errors
Interfaces
Type Guards
Components
Functions
- arrayOf
- asUrl
- combineRoutes
- createExternalRoute
- createParam
- createRoute
- createRouter
- createRouterAssets
- createRouterPlugin
- isWithComponent
- isWithComponentProps
- isWithComponentPropsRecord
- isWithComponents
- isWithParent
- tupleOf
- unionOf
- withDefault
- withParams
Hooks
Types
- AddAfterRouteHook
- AddBeforeRouteHook
- AddComponentAfterRouteHook
- AddComponentBeforeRouteHook
- AddGlobalRouteHooks
- AfterHookContext
- AfterRouteHook
- AfterRouteHookContext
- AfterRouteHookLifecycle
- AfterRouteHookRegistration
- AfterRouteHookResponse
- BeforeHookContext
- BeforeRouteHook
- BeforeRouteHookContext
- BeforeRouteHookLifecycle
- BeforeRouteHookRegistration
- BeforeRouteHookResponse
- CreatedRouteOptions
- CreateRouteOptions
- CreateRouteProps
- EmptyRouterPlugin
- LiteralParam
- Param
- ParamExtras
- ParamGetSet
- ParamGetter
- ParamSetter
- PrefetchConfig
- PrefetchConfigOptions
- PrefetchConfigs
- PrefetchStrategy
- PropsCallbackContext
- PropsCallbackParent
- PropsGetter
- QuerySource
- RegisteredRejectionType
- RegisteredRouter
- RegisteredRouterPush
- RegisteredRouterReject
- RegisteredRouterReplace
- RegisteredRoutes
- ResolvedRoute
- Route
- RouteHook
- RouteHookAfterRunner
- RouteHookBeforeRunner
- RouteHookLifecycle
- RouteHookRemove
- RouteHookResponse
- RouteHookTiming
- RouteMeta
- Router
- RouterLinkProps
- RouterOptions
- RouterPlugin
- RouterPush
- RouterPushOptions
- RouterReject
- RouterReplace
- RouterReplaceOptions
- RouterResolve
- RouterResolveOptions
- RouterRoute
- RouterRouteName
- RouterRoutes
- RouterRouteUnion
- Routes
- ToCallback
- ToRoute
- Url
- UrlParts
- UseLink
- UseLinkOptions
- WithHooks
- WithHost
- WithoutHost
- WithoutParent
- WithParent